CransWiki:

<<SubscribeTo(WikiValerian,WikiSeb,WikiSgnb,BarBichu,WikiCarlos,)>>

La carte mère

La configuartion

L' OS

Le système d'exploitation choisi est Linux, plus précisement une distribution Debian.

Ce choix résulte de la grande souplesse d'utilisation et de programmation, ainsi que de la stabilité approuvée de cet environnement logiciel.

La programmation

Le language

Les drivers

La reconnaissance d'images

Initiée lors d'un TER, et codée sous Matlab, elle est e train d'être portée en C pour être utilisée sur la carte mère.

Les cartes d'asservissement

Le projet se compile en faisant make ou make test.

En C

Python

L'interface C/Python est faite avec Swig qui permet de générer facilement des interfaces entre plusieurs langages. Le fichier axina.i comprend cette interface. En gros, on obtient une interface pour la commande axina().

Après avoir importé un module avec import, on peut obtenir de l'aide. Par exemple : Toggle line numbers

Exemple

On peut regarder balayage.py. Problèmes

Il y a deux gros problèmes :


CransWiki: ClubKrobot/LaTechnique/InfO (dernière édition le 2008-12-10 20:17:45 par localhost)